[Sugar-desarrollo] [Design] [Patches] New Toolbars in Activities

Gonzalo Odiard gonzalo en laptop.org
Mie Mar 16 18:50:40 EDT 2011


2011/3/16 Sebastian Silva <sebastian en somosazucar.org>

> Yes sure, thank you!
> Be sure to ping me on IRC (i'm icarito) if you'd like us to work in
> concert.
> Reg. Get Books, its one where my patches don't conflict with Simon's
> recommendations.
> I put the main actions (Books Toolbar) into the main toolbar thus not
> needing a second icon for it (see attached pics).
> I thought that made sense since tha activity is called Get Books.
>
> Now my question is: I'm working on dirakx's Distance patches and indeed I
> don't know what to do with Atmosphere tab.
> I think doing the same trick isn't as appropriate as atmosphere adjustments
> seem secondary for the activities purpuse.
> Screenshot also attached.
>
>
I can't see the screenshot. Would be better see the code too.
Anyway I think the Atmosphere tab need another toolbar (the icon would be
trick :( ) May be anything like configuration



> Also i'm now seriously in doubt with regard to actions:
>  - Edit activity titlebar
>
 - Keep button
>
> I think this controls must be in the toolbar associated to the activity
icon if there are more controls,
or in the simple case (like Simon said) in the main toolbar.



> Several of the simpler activities litter the Journal with useless items.
>

This is a problem, but not with the toolbar, but with the design of the
activities.
We don' have the concept of a state less activity.

Gonzalo

What is the designed affordance here, or the correct behaviour?
>
> Thanks again for the review.
> Sebastian
> El 16/03/11 12:45, Gonzalo Odiard escribió:
>
>  Hi Sebastian,
>> I am working in Get Books activity. I will use part of your code and
>> change the UI too.
>>
>> Gonzalo
>>
>>
>
> _______________________________________________
> Sugar-Desarrollo mailing list
> Sugar-Desarrollo en lists.sugarlabs.org
> http://lists.sugarlabs.org/listinfo/sugar-desarrollo
>
>


Más información sobre la lista de distribución Sugar-Desarrollo